| /** |
| * Helper class to represent "evaluated" phony target: it contains the List with direct non-phony |
| * inputs to the phony target (PathFragments), the list with direct phony inputs; and it contains |
| * the flag whether this phony target is always dirty, i.e. must be rebuild each time. |
| * |
| * <p>Always-dirty phony targets are those which do not have any inputs: "build alias: phony". All |
| * usual direct dependants of those actions automatically also always-dirty (but not the transitive |
| * dependants: they should check whether their computed inputs have changed). As phony targets are |
| * not performing any actions, <b>all phony transitive dependants of always-dirty phony targets are |
| * themselves always-dirty.</b> That is why we can compute the always-dirty flag for the phony |
| * targets, and use it for marking their direct non-phony dependants as actions to be executed |
| * unconditionally. |
| */ |
| @Immutable |
| public final class PhonyTarget { |
| private final ImmutableList<PathFragment> phonyNames; |
| private final ImmutableList<PathFragment> directUsualInputs; |
| private final boolean isAlwaysDirty; |
| |
| public PhonyTarget( |
| ImmutableList<PathFragment> phonyNames, |
| ImmutableList<PathFragment> directUsualInputs, |
| boolean isAlwaysDirty) { |
| this.phonyNames = phonyNames; |
| this.directUsualInputs = directUsualInputs; |
| this.isAlwaysDirty = isAlwaysDirty; |
| } |
| |
| public ImmutableList<PathFragment> getPhonyNames() { |
| return phonyNames; |
| } |
| |
| public ImmutableList<PathFragment> getDirectUsualInputs() { |
| return directUsualInputs; |
| } |
| |
| public boolean isAlwaysDirty() { |
| return isAlwaysDirty; |
| } |
| |
| public void visitUsualInputs( |
| ImmutableSortedMap<PathFragment, PhonyTarget> phonyTargetsMap, |
| Consumer<ImmutableList<PathFragment>> consumer) { |
| consumer.accept(directUsualInputs); |
| |
| ArrayDeque<PathFragment> queue = new ArrayDeque<>(phonyNames); |
| Set<PathFragment> visited = Sets.newHashSet(); |
| while (!queue.isEmpty()) { |
| PathFragment fragment = queue.remove(); |
| if (visited.add(fragment)) { |
| PhonyTarget phonyTarget = Preconditions.checkNotNull(phonyTargetsMap.get(fragment)); |
| consumer.accept(phonyTarget.getDirectUsualInputs()); |
| queue.addAll(phonyTarget.getPhonyNames()); |
| } |
| } |
| } |
| } |
